Why Balcony Shades For Apartment Is Necessary
I found that balcony shades are necessary for my apartment because they give me privacy without completely closing off my outdoor space. When I want to relax on my balcony, I do not have to worry about neighbors or people outside looking in. It makes my apartment feel more comfortable and personal.
My balcony also gets a lot of direct sunlight, especially in the afternoon. Without shades, the heat can make the area too hot to use, and even the rooms inside can feel warmer. With balcony shades, I can reduce the sunlight, stay cooler, and enjoy the space for longer periods of time.
I also like that balcony shades help protect my furniture, plants, and flooring from sun damage. Over time, strong sunlight can fade colors and weaken materials. Having shades helps me keep my balcony looking better while also making it a more relaxing place to spend time.

3. I Looked at Different Shade Types
I compared several balcony shade styles before making a decision:
- Roller shades: Simple and modern, easy to use
- Bamboo shades: Natural look, good for soft light
- Outdoor blinds: Better for stronger sun and privacy
- Retractable shades: Flexible and convenient
- Fabric curtains: Stylish and affordable
For my apartment, I wanted something practical but also attractive, so I focused on shades that balanced both.
4. I Checked the Material Quality
Material mattered a lot to me because balcony shades are exposed to sun, wind, and sometimes rain. I looked for:
- UV-resistant fabric
- Water-resistant or weather-resistant material
- Fade-resistant colors
- Durable stitching and strong edges
I learned that cheaper materials may look fine at first, but they can wear out quickly outdoors.
5. I Thought About Privacy and Light Control
Since my balcony faces other apartments, privacy was important. I chose shades based on how much visibility they allow:
- Light-filtering shades: Let in daylight while softening glare
- Blackout shades: Offer maximum privacy and shade
- Semi-private shades: A balanced option for both light and privacy
I preferred a shade that gave me daytime privacy without making the balcony feel too dark.

7. I Paid Attention to Installation
I wanted shades that I could install without too much trouble. I checked whether the product came with:
- Mounting hardware
- Clear instructions
- Wall, ceiling, or railing installation options
If you are renting like I was at one point, I recommend checking whether the shade is removable and whether it requires drilling.
